I did a fun door fold card here too!  It is super easy to do & something fun & different!  You all know that I love fun folds!  This is one of my favorites- as it is so different. 
How did I make that fold?
  • 4 x 11"- score at 2, 3 3/4, 7 1/2 & 9"
  • fold 
  • center & adhere to card base- 4 1/4 x 5 1/2"

A stand up Post-it-Note holder!

DON'T MISS THE 
On Line EXTRAVAGNZA SALE
that starts tomorrow- 11/20/19-11/22/19!
++++++++
Look at this cute post-it-note holder that I made for a retreat that I attended in September.  I made these for everyone that was there.  I thought they turned out cute!!!  

I love the fall theme & colors that I used!

If you look closely at the depth in the leaf.  I used a sponge dauber & my Cajun Craze ink.  I added ink directly onto the inside of the leaf & then cut it out with the die.  Can you see how it shows the dimension, with the veins in the leaves popping out.  Neat huh!
This is what it looks like opened up!

How did I do it?
  • I started out with a 4x4" chipboard.
  • I covered it with a 4x4" piece of designer paper.
  • I made a cover for the post-it-note & covered it with card stock.   
  • I decorated the front cover of it.
But the cool part is that this actually stands up!  I modified some clothes pins, so that they were "legs".  
So it can stand up on your desk, bookshelf or table- super easy!
Check out how I hot glued these clothes pins onto the back of the chip board!

Pop up inside present, with #Elfie!

#Elfie
Look at this cute elf!!!  He just makes me smile!!  All of the images in this #Elfie stamp set are adorable!

This is one of the fun fold card that everyone made at my Holiday Extravaganza class last month.  

I used the Winter Knit 3D Embossing Folder & the Let it Snow Specialty DSP on the front of this card too.  

But check out the inside of it. 
On the inside I added a little pop up Christmas package.  The card lays flat when it is shut, but when you open the card up, the bottom of the box goes down & the package is opened.  

You could add some cash or a gift card to the inside of the package if you wanted to!
It is neat doesn't it!

Would you like to know how to add a package like this to your card?  Read on- I have step-by-step photos & instructions so that you can do it too!

What are the measurements for this package?
  • Whisper White- 8 x 2"- score at 2, 4 6"= base piece for package.
  • Whisper White- 2 x 2 1/2"- score at 1/2"= add on piece for the box of the package.
  • DSP- 4 x 3/4"= fold in half before adhering to the Whisper White card stock.  Be sure to link up your center fold with the center fold of the Whisper White card stock box piece.
How do you do it?
  • This is what you want it to look like- when you have it all adhered together.  
  • Add 4 strips of tear & tape as shown.
  • For the package bottom- add a strip of tear & tape to along the top score area, right along the top of side of the scored line.
  • Stick this face down onto the back side for the strip.
  • Add the strip of DSP along the front center edge.  
  • Flip the bottom square up so that it is in between- when it is folded up.  
  •  Now peel off the 4 tear & tape strips, fold in half as shown below.
  • Turn it over & adhere it to the inside of the card (bottom) center.
  •  You now have your package added to the inside of your card!
